BUS CRASH: 3 injured when small bus hits parking garage off Philips Highway, police say
According to the Jacksonville Sheriff’s Office, the bus -- which appeared to be a privately owned mobility-assist or specials needs-assist bus -- tried to enter the garage and hit the structure.
A sign on the garage shows the clearance of the entrance to the one-story structure is 8 feet, 2 inches. The three people who were injured were taken to the Main Event building, where ambulances found them when they arrived.Jacksonville Fire Rescue also said the injuries were minor.Copyright 2022 by WJXT News4Jax - All rights reserved.
